Ripples Retreat is a 100% Kiwi-owned and run boutique accommodation nestled riverside between Waitomo Caves and New Zealand's rugged west coast. Two handcrafted luxury cabins — River Song (intimate studio for 4) and Cascade (two-bedroom for 6) — sit peacefully alongside the crystal-clear Mangaotaki Stream on a working family sheep and beef farm, just 2.5 hours from Auckland. Loved by families, couples and small groups seeking a genuine reconnection with nature. Book both cabins for exclusive-use group accommodation (up to 11 guests). Guests enjoy outdoor baths under stargazing skies (Waikato has some of NZ's clearest night skies), wild river swims, private fishing from October to May (abundant trout), complimentary farm walks with sheep and lambs, and access to the actual Hobbit film location on the property (Peter Jackson filmed here). Located 15 minutes from the quaint village of Piopio (boutique craft shops + great coffee), 30 minutes from Waitomo Glowworm Caves, 45 minutes from Marokopa Falls, and within easy reach of Hobbiton Movie Set, Hamilton, and Mount Ruapehu. Trudy and Brendan Denize created Ripples Retreat to offer a genuine reconnection with nature in an authentic setting, on the banks of the Mangaotaki River, on their working family farm. Their philosophy is rooted in warm hospitality, immersion in the New Zealand rural landscape, and sharing their local secrets — hidden trails, fishing spots, starlit skies. They want every stay to be a memorable and heartfelt experience, far from the hustle and bustle of everyday life.

When to visit?

Accessible year-round; trout fishing is open from October to May, and winter nights offer a particularly clear starry sky in the Waikato.

Local producers involved

Artisan baskets and homemade cakes available to pre-order from local makers; private yoga sessions with Renée and couples massages on the terrace with Leah, two local therapists recommended by your hosts. The village of Piopio, 15 minutes away, offers artisan shops and quality café.
